Top Artificial Intelligence Tools Every Developer Should Know - Tips Tutorial Bersama

Minggu, 05 Januari 2025

Top Artificial Intelligence Tools Every Developer Should Know

Top Artificial Intelligence Tools Every Developer Should Know

Artificial Intelligence (AI) is revolutionizing industries, and developers are at the forefront of this transformation. To stay competitive, it’s essential to be familiar with the best artificial intelligence tools available. In this article, we explore the top AI tools that every developer should know, categorized by their primary functions and use cases.

1. TensorFlow

TensorFlow, developed by Google, is one of the most popular open-source frameworks for machine learning and deep learning. It offers:

  1. Flexibility: Supports multiple languages, including Python, Java, and C++.
  2. Comprehensive Tools: Includes TensorFlow Lite for mobile and TensorFlow.js for web development.
  3. Community Support: A vast community of developers and abundant resources.

Ideal for building neural networks, TensorFlow is widely used in research and production environments. With its capabilities in data analysis and model creation, it’s a go-to for AI developers.

2. PyTorch

Backed by Meta (formerly Facebook), PyTorch is another leading deep learning framework known for its:

  1. Dynamic Computation Graphs: Offers flexibility and ease of debugging.
  2. Integration with Python: Seamlessly works with Python libraries.
  3. Strong Community: Growing user base and extensive documentation.

PyTorch’s user-friendly design makes it an excellent choice for building ai powered applications, particularly in academia and research for rapid prototyping and innovation.

3. H2O.ai

H2O.ai is an open-source platform specializing in machine learning. Key features include:

  1. Scalability: Works efficiently with big data.
  2. AutoML Capabilities: Automates the machine learning process, from model selection to hyperparameter tuning.
  3. Integration: Supports R, Python, and Java.

H2O.ai empowers developers to harness artificial intelligence for predictive analytics and data analysis, making it an indispensable tool for businesses.

4. OpenAI API

OpenAI offers cutting-edge tools that have transformed content creation and automation. Highlights include:

  1. Generative Text: Build conversational agents, write creative content, or perform summarization and translation tasks.
  2. AI Assistants: Develop intelligent personal AI assistants and chatbots.
  3. Platform Offers: Easy integration of AI capabilities into applications through its robust API.

From enhancing social media engagement to creating ai generated text, OpenAI simplifies the process of building powerful AI-driven solutions.

5. IBM Watson

IBM Watson provides a suite of ai powered tools tailored for enterprise applications. Highlights include:

  1. Natural Language Processing: For sentiment analysis and chatbot development.
  2. Data Analysis: Advanced tools for extracting insights from large datasets.
  3. Industry Solutions: Pre-trained models for healthcare, finance, and other sectors.

Whether for content creation or data analysis, IBM Watson’s tools are designed for scalability and enterprise-grade applications.

6. Google Cloud AI

Google Cloud AI offers a variety of pre-trained and customizable AI tools. Features include:

  1. Vision API: For image recognition and image generation tasks.
  2. Natural Language API: For text analysis and translation.
  3. AutoML: Simplifies the creation of custom machine learning models.

These tools enable developers to work on ai powered projects ranging from text prompts to ai image generators, making them ideal for businesses seeking scalable AI solutions.

7. Microsoft Azure AI

Microsoft Azure AI provides a comprehensive set of AI services, including:

  1. Cognitive Services: Pre-built APIs for speech, vision, and language tasks.
  2. Azure Machine Learning: A platform for building, deploying, and managing machine learning models.
  3. AI Video Generators: Tools for video generation and automation.

Azure AI’s offerings help developers leverage artificial intelligence tools for diverse applications, from creating ai generated videos to optimizing workflows.

8. Amazon SageMaker

Amazon SageMaker is a cloud-based machine learning service by AWS. It offers:

  1. End-to-End Development: Tools for data preparation, model training, and deployment.
  2. Scalability: Supports large-scale machine learning projects.
  3. Integrated Jupyter Notebooks: For interactive development.

SageMaker supports ai assistants and personal AI assistant development, empowering developers to innovate while saving time on repetitive tasks.

9. Runway ML

Runway ML specializes in ai video generators and text to image capabilities. Features include:

  1. Generative Text Prompts: Create unique videos and visuals.
  2. AI Image Generators: For seamless image generation.
  3. Social Media Integration: Tools for enhancing online presence.

Runway ML’s tools are perfect for creative professionals looking to merge content creation with artificial intelligence.

10. Jasper AI

Jasper AI is a content-focused AI tool designed for marketers and writers. Benefits include:

  1. Generative Text: Write high-quality articles, blogs, and ad copies.
  2. Social Media Content: Enhance your online campaigns.
  3. AI Powered: Automate and accelerate the writing process.

Jasper AI streamlines content creation, making it an essential tool for businesses aiming to stay ahead in the digital age.

Conclusion

The AI landscape is constantly evolving, and the tools mentioned above represent the best options available for developers. Whether you are exploring artificial intelligence tools for data analysis, video generation, or content creation, leveraging these technologies can help you stay competitive and innovative. From ai assistants to ai image generators, these platforms save time and open new possibilities.

Stay updated with the latest trends and continue experimenting with these tools to unlock their full potential. The integration of artificial intelligence into your projects not only enhances efficiency but also drives creativity and growth in an increasingly AI-driven world.

Bagikan artikel ini

Tambahkan Komentar Anda
Disqus comments